912 Wildwood Drive, Jefferson City, MO 65109
The Missouri Care Options (MCO) program offers information to Missouri citizens about making choices regarding the variety of care options available to them when they may need long-term care. MCO offers home and community long-term care services to adults (18 years and older) who are Medicaid eligible, or potentially Medicaid eligible, and in need of assistance. The Department of Health and Senior Services is committed to helping people live as independently as possible. MCO also offers individuals who reside in long-term care facilities the option of home and community long-term care services if they qualify for care in a more independent setting.
